WebIn the meaning of colors, gray is conservative, boring, drab and depressing on the one hand and elegant and formal on the other, yet never glamorous. But, in reality, gray can be a very spiritual color. It is the color of balance and neutrality. Gray represents detachment, objectivity, and impartiality.
